Darryl does not mean darling. It is a Norman place name from Airelle in Calvados, and the beloved reading comes from English speakers hearing dear in the first syllable, which was never there. It holds 94,999 lifetime births in our records.

What Darryl means

Darryl means from Airelle, a place in Normandy. It is a locational byname, so it records where a family came from and says nothing about the person carrying it.

Where Darryl comes from

Darryl descends from the Norman d'Airelle — of Airelle, a place in Calvados — brought to England after the Conquest and recorded as Darell and Dayrell. The darling gloss is a folk reading produced by the English ear finding dear in the first syllable; the two words have no connection. The Darells held Littlecote in Wiltshire. Given-name use is nineteenth-century American, and the spelling divided across Darryl, Darrell, Darrel and Daryl.

Darryl in use

Darryl peaked in the United States in 1961, when 5,178 babies were registered, and is falling in our data. It charts in exactly one of the six markets we track, at 2117th in the United States on 69 births, across 95,771 lifetime births.
